Technical Details of Meraki 1000Base SX Multi-Mode

  • Product Type: SFP transceiver (mini-GBIC) for 1000Base-SX networking
  • Fiber Type: Multimode optical fiber
  • Data Rate: 1 Gbps up to 1000Base-SX standard
  • Wavelength: 850 nm (short-wavelength optical interface)
  • Connector: Compatible with standard SFP fiber connections used in MMF systems
  • Interface: 1 x 1000Base-SX SFP module intended for Meraki devices
  • Includes: 1 x Meraki 1000Base SX Multi-Mode SFP transceiver

How to Install Meraki 1000Base SX Multi-Mode

  • Prepare your maintenance plan: determine if downtime is required or if your Meraki device supports hot-swapping for SFP modules in your specific model.
  • Power down the device if necessary or follow your organization’s hot-swap procedure for Meraki equipment.
  • Identify an available SFP slot on the Meraki switch or router and remove any blanking plate or existing module if needed.
  • Insert the Meraki 1000Base SX Multi-Mode SFP transceiver into the SFP slot until it seats firmly with a gentle click.
  • Connect a multimode fiber patch cord to the SFP module’s fiber connector, ensuring you use the appropriate MMF type (OM1/OM2/OM3/OM4 as per your link requirements).
  • Connect the other end of the fiber link to the adjacent network device, ensuring proper polarity and connector cleanliness.
  • Power up the device (if powered down) and allow the Meraki dashboard to recognize the new transceiver. Observe link status LEDs and verify the port comes online at the expected speed.
  • In the Meraki dashboard, verify link health, data rate, error statistics, and port configuration. Configure any required VLANs, QoS settings, or security policies for the new uplink as part of standard network provisioning.
